ChEBI Name 2-dehydro-3-deoxy-D-arabinonic acid
ChEBI ID CHEBI:1060
ChEBI ASCII Name 2-dehydro-3-deoxy-D-arabinonic acid
Definition A 2-oxo monocarboxylic acid that is 2-oxopentanoic acid which is substituted at positions 4 and 5 by hydroxy groups (the 4S-enantiomer).
